The traditional image of a Pakistani classroom—characterized by rigid rote learning, heavy textbooks, and silent rows of desks—is undergoing a profound transformation. Historically, entertainment and academic learning were viewed as opposing forces in Pakistan's educational landscape. Today, the integration of extra entertainment content and popular media is redefining how students learn, socialize, and engage with the world. From urban private networks adopting global streaming giants to rural public schools leveraging localized digital content, media has become a staple of modern Pakistani pedagogy. 🛡️ The Shift from Distraction to Educational Tool

In 2026, the educational landscape in Pakistan is undergoing a significant transformation. Education is no longer restricted to rigid textbooks and classroom lectures. The integration of entertainment and popular media into school life has become a vital component of holistic education. As digital connectivity spreads, Pakistani students are balancing academic demands with a vibrant, fast-evolving digital culture, creating a unique intersection of learning and entertainment.

The schoolyard of modern Pakistan is no longer just a physical space of bricks and benches; it is a digital and cultural crossroads. Extra entertainment content and popular media are not going away. They are, in fact, becoming the primary source of informal education for millions of students. The choice for Pakistani schools is stark: either they ignore this reality and allow unmediated, often problematic media to shape young minds, or they step up as curators and critics, transforming the very distractions that plague education into its most powerful allies. The future of Pakistani learning will be written not just in textbooks, but in the films they watch, the games they play, and the posts they scroll.
